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Long-tailed Wattled Bat | Rooting Poisonpie |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Fungi (Fungi)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Basidiomycota (Club Fungi)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Agaricomycetes (Mushrooms)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Agaricales (Gilled Mushrooms) |
| Family | Vespertilionidae | Hymenogastraceae |
| Genus | Chalinolobus | Hebeloma |
| Species | Chalinolobus tuberculatus | Hebeloma radicosum |
